Output 6314e3efe914ec116bd94c8f19e7800ad6c51cc4f8fb0bc659df356990666866:0

value
1003388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770c859cd338652826f2c48b46ab4c9c7a7cf19b OP_EQUAL
address
MJkdeJ9s5cxEphViUt4J2KiihnrqxbYSoo
transaction
6314e3efe914ec116bd94c8f19e7800ad6c51cc4f8fb0bc659df356990666866
spent
true